Born in Lowell on June 23, 1953, a son of Janice M. (Morrison) Mackey, R.N., and John J. Mackey of Goffstown, N.H., he graduated Tyngsboro High School with the class of 1972.
A member of A.F. of L. & C.I.O Operating Engineers Union Local # 4, Mr. Mackey worked for Crane Rental in Tewksbury.
He was a communicant of St. Rita's Church of Lowell, and belonged to the St. Theresa's Men's Club in Dracut.
Mr. Mackey enjoyed cooking.
Besides his wife and parents, he is survived by two daughters, Leslie and Jill Mackey, both of Dracut; two grandchildren, Paul and Nicholas O'Connor of Dracut; his father-in-law, Joseph Moreau of Dracut; two sisters and brothers-in-law, Catherine M. and George Naun of Francistown, N.H., and Mary E. and Michael Dimauro of Tyngsboro; five brothers and sisters-in-law, John C. and Holly (Cambert) Mackey of Litchfield, N.H., Anslem R. and Robin (Chambers) Mackey of Jaffrey, N.H., Francis J. and Linda (Archambault) Mackey of Milford, N.H., Robert J. and Elizabeth (Curtis) Mackey of Pelham, and Dr. David A. and Lisa M. (Dolan) Mackey of New Boston, N.H.; four sisters-in-law, Gloria Beal of Newburyport, Lucille Parent of Jeffrey, N.H., Carol Moreau of Bedford, and Robert and Jacqueline (Rousseau) Moreau of Dracut; and many nieces and nephews.
